HRC: "We banned it in New York City..." and "business increased.." I "think that we should be moving toward a bill that I have supported to regulate tobacco.." . She's not in favor of a national law to ban smoking in all public places.
Obama: "Local communities are making enormous strides and they're making progress.." But if local laws don't work, "then I would" favor a national law.
Richardson, Gravel, Kucinich, Biden and Dodd would endorse a national law banning smoking.
